    Producer (s) Lester Melrose. " Shake 'Em On Down " is a Delta blues song by American musician Bukka White. He recorded it in Chicago in September 1937, two months before being incarcerated at the infamous Parchman Prison Farm in Mississippi. It was his first recording for producer Lester Melrose and remains his best-known song.

    "Keep Climbing" is a song by Australian singer-songwriter Delta Goodrem, co-written by Goodrem with Matthew Copley and Sebastian Kole. It was released to streaming services on 14 May 2020 by Sony Music Australia. The song is a motivational piano-led power ballad about hope and overcoming hardship.

    High Water Everywhere. " High Water Everywhere " is a Delta blues song recorded in 1929 by the blues singer Charley Patton. The song is about the Great Mississippi Flood of 1927 and how it affected residents of the Mississippi Delta, particularly the mistreatment of African Americans.     Sing The Delta is the fifth album by country and folk singer, Iris DeMent. The album, released on October 2, 2012, via Flariella Records, comprises DeMent's first original material in sixteen years.
